War Communism and NEP (new economic policy)
-Summer of 1918 War Communism was instituted
-Industry was nationalized
-Compulsory labour was brought in
-private trade was suppressed
-Peasants were forced to hand over their entire produce except care essentials
New Economic Policy (NEP)
**after they won war Lenin realized....
-By 1921 Lenin realized war communism was not causing a recovery
-he brought in the NEP
-which allowed small amounts of capitalism
-peasants could sell surplus
-some private trade was permitted
-small factories could be purchased by a co-operative for private ownership
-some parts of the industry began to recover under the NEP
